The summer cohort of fourteen interns arrives Monday at 08:30 and must be processed as a group, not individually, to avoid lobby congestion. Facilities desk staff should pre-print name tags from the roster supplied by the programme coordinator, verify each intern against photo identification, and record the cohort as a single visit entry. Interns may not hold permanent badges during week one; their escorting manager signs for the group. Escorts should admit the cohort using the temporary door pass below.

badge for yahif-bahaf: bdg-XUBUM-7

Handover for the Lanternbox kiosk watchdog: plugins must heartbeat every 30 seconds or the watchdog restarts the shell. Third-party authors should register handlers via the Perchly SDK, never by patching the supervisor directly. If the watchdog's own config store gets wedged, restore it from the sealed baseline image, which unlocks with the passphrase below.

recovery phrase for fahof-fawip: casael-fenael-wenix

Datewise handles all locale formatting for Quillbrook apps. Never hand-roll date strings; use the shared formatter. On-call: if locale packs fail to load, fall back to ISO rendering and page the platform channel. Cache flushes require the admin vault. To open the vault during an incident, use the passphrase below.

recovery phrase for tafop-fawep: zorwyn-ulaox

### Step 4: Swap the cache invalidation hook

Per the Hollowmark stale-cache postmortem, the old `evict_on_write` hook silently no-oped when the Tarn replica lagged. Security folks: note the new hook logs every eviction with actor context, so audit trails are finally complete. Point the migration tool at the postmortem tracking database via the connection string below.

primary connection of baweg-kagug = mysql://fenys_svc:CnALw69@db-056e.norvanet.test:5432/rusvan

Subject: Sweeper cut-over done

Team — the Grindlewick retention sweeper is now live on the new scheduler. Old cron entries removed. Sweeps run hourly, deletes are soft for 30 days, hard after. Watch the first Monday run; backlog may spike. Rollback is a single flag flip. The active production configuration is reproduced below for reference.

deployment values, fawef-tajep:
[fraox]
host = fraox.nelvroworks.internal
user = fraox_svc
database = fraox_prod